Early Life Lesson (if this, then that)
Early life lessons taught me not to make my dreams conditionally. If x happens (and x must happen), then and only then can I do y. Life rarely happens as planned.
Like:
if doctor says high cholesterol, then I’ll change my diet.
if I love you is said, then I can say it back.
if I get a raise, then I’ll start saving.
if they open the door, then I can walk through.
if the timing is perfect, then I can follow my dreams.
Imagine:
I changed my diet so I never had the convo with the doctor.
I said I love you and still mean it.
I saved what I could, now I can save more with the raise I’ll get.
I opened the door and they were waiting for me.
I followed my dreams and it was imperfectly memorable.
